Don’t Miss Out on the 2023 RHBC Winter Beer Share

First started in 2018, the RHBC Winter Beer Share has become popular amongst beer enthusiasts in the Eastern Cape.

Niall Cook, Master Brewer at Richmond Hill Brewing Company (RHBC), says, “RHBC is a big supporter of home brewers in the Eastern Cape and has often worked with brewing enthusiasts in the past. In fact we collaborated with the Yestern Cape Brew Club to produce the delicious Unanimous Hoppy Red Lager sold from our taproom.”

This year’s event will be held at RHBC on Saturday 22 July at 5pm. There will be eight to ten beers shared, all from Eastern Cape brewing enthusiasts .

The event has grown in popularity over the years with just over a hundred people attending last year’s Winter Beer Share.

South Africa has seen an ever increasing number of micro or boutique brewing companies and in almost every case, these companies are started by home brewers.  These malt, hop and yeast enthusiasts produce excellent lagers and ales in small batches and it is a privilege to have the opportunity to sample them.

“Come and hear from the brewers themselves as to how they came about these moreish beers. Expect to see spiced beers, rich stouts, strong Belgian and Scottish ales, beers that warm the soul,” says Niall.
